WebMay 11, 2024 · If all dimensions come from a single table, Tableau shows all values in the domain, even if no matches exist in the measure tables. Representing unmatched measures as zeros Adding Sum of Checkouts into the viz shows a null measure for authors with no books, unlike the count aggregation which automatically represents nulls as zeros. WebJun 14, 2016 · BLANK is the default replacement for NULL in Tableau. You can set how Tableau treats NULL s by measure: Right-Click the measure and select 'Format': On the left, you will see "Special Values" section: Set the test to whatever you want. WebMar 14, 2024 · The syntax of Tableau IFNULL is: IFNULL ( [Field], [FieldOrValueSameDataType]) For example, to replace a Null [Name] with “Unknown”, the formula is: IFNULL ( [Name],"Unknown") Or to replace a missing [EndDate] with today: IFNULL ( [EndDate],TODAY ()) Or to replace the blank end date with a static date: IFNULL ( …
